Vester Nebel in Esbjerg Kommune (Region Syddanmark) is located in Denmark about 157 mi (or 253 km) west of Copenhagen, the country's capital.

Esbjerg Airport
Esbjerg Airport is a small airport located 5 nautical miles (9.2 km) northeast of Esbjerg, Denmark. The airport was opened on April 4, 1971. The Airport formerly had connecting flights to Stansted Airport with the low cost carrier Ryanair, but these routes have been transferred to Billund Airport. The primary use of Esbjerg Airport is as a heliport for flying offshore out to the North Sea oil and gas platforms.
